Baltic Dry Index climbs to 1555, up 28 points

Today, Friday, June 19 2020, the Baltic Dry Index climbed by 28 points, reaching 1555 points.

Baltic Dry Index is compiled by the London-based Baltic Exchange and covers prices for transported cargo such as coal, grain and iron ore. The index is based on a daily survey of agents all over the world. Baltic Dry hit a temporary peak on May 20, 2008, when the index hit 11,793. The lowest level ever reached was on Wednesday the 10th of February 2016, when the index dropped to 290 points.
